Gould officially applies to become NRL player manager – Sydney Morning Herald
The rugby league legend and son Jack are listed as the only two directors of a company he set up earlier this year before a tilt at becoming an agent.

Gould and other applicants will have to undergo an orientation day and take an exam, and then sit for an interview with RLPA/NRL agent accreditation board on September 1.
As a former Panthers general manager, Gould has had plenty of experience dealing with agents in his stint at the foot of the mountains, where he shaped the nucleus of the Penrith roster that has charged to the top of the table of under Ivan Cleary’s watch this season.
